Output 62bbd0a13af56f13ac7d4aa9db066880192df188c24d76f88b38031096c52c0d:24

value
113632
script pubkey
OP_0 OP_PUSHBYTES_20 c3f76c1a05ef0b59346d8971cdd8e8e4b76f6c38
address
bc1qc0mkcxs9au94jdrd39cumk8gujmk7mpcv40e4u
transaction
62bbd0a13af56f13ac7d4aa9db066880192df188c24d76f88b38031096c52c0d
spent
true